The round consists of 1 Technical Round around 60 mins 1 Managerial Round around 30 mins Technical rounds covers questions statistics, python programming, ML Life cycle , model evaluation, metrics
Was somewhat easy. Lot of questions about your current work, past projects. Also inquire about your tech stack and statistical knowledge. Interviewers very nice and open minded. Decent discussion. Lasted for two rounds. One technical and another technical and hr
